Hi,
kann mir jemand genau alle schritte aufschreiben die man macht wenn man ein angefangenes Programm weiter schreiben will???
z.B. Schließt man das „Form“ (diese Platte), bevor man das Programm startet??
Oder nicht ???
Weil wenn ich dieses „Form“ nicht schließe und mein Programm öffne und später starte wird immer das „Form“ (wo nichts drin steht) ausgeführt!!!
Gruß
Ferd
Hi Ferd,
kann mir jemand genau alle schritte aufschreiben die man macht
wenn man ein angefangenes Programm weiter schreiben will???
na, Du öffnest einfach das entsprechende Projekt (dpr-Datei) in Delphi. Nachdem es geladen ist, befindest Du Dich dort, wo Du zuletzt aufgehört hast, und kannst Deine Arbeit fortsetzen.
z.B. Schließt man das „Form“ (diese Platte), bevor man das
Programm startet??
Oder nicht ???
Was meinst Du damit? Auf jeden Fall gilt, daß Du in der IDE keine (keine einzige) „besonderen Maßnahmen“ treffen mußt, bevor Du ein Programm etwa zum Zwischentesten starten willst. Ein Druck auf F9 compiliert und startet das Programm. Außer natürlich, der Compiliervorgang bricht aufgrund eines Fehlers in Code ab, dann bekommst Du Fehlermeldungen stattdessen .
Weil wenn ich dieses „Form“ nicht schließe und mein Programm
öffne und später starte wird immer das „Form“ (wo nichts drin
steht) ausgeführt!!!
Was heißt „Progamm öffnen“: Projekt in Delphi laden oder selbstgeschriebenes Programm starten? Und um welches Form geht es und was stört Dich daran? Die Programme basieren doch auf Formularen (Ausnahme: Konsolenanwendungen und service applications). Setz Buttons und Edits und Labels auf das Form, wähle die nötigen Ereignisbehandlungsprozeduren aus, schreib den erforderlichen Code, um die Controls mit der gewünschten Funktionalität zu „verdrahten“, teste und ändere den Code solange, bis alles fehlerfrei und wunschgemäß läuft, und fertig ist die Geschicht.
Konnte ich Dir damit helfen?
Gruß
Martin
Hi Martin,
du hast mir auf jedenfall ein bischen geholfen !!!
Aber ich meine, kann man einstellen welches projekt man Testen möchte???
Weil wenn ich Delphi öffne und auch mein selbst geschreibenes Projekt öffne und dann F9 drücke, dann sehe ich immer nur ein fenster wo nix drin ist(weil dass das „Form“ ist welches man nach dem start von Delphi sieht), aber das will ich ja gar nicht testen ich will doch wissen ob mein Projekt funzt!!!
Hättest du einen Tipp (wenn du mein problem verstanden hast)???
Gruß Ferdinand
Hi Martin
Du hast mir s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r sehr viel geholfen, denn ich Idiot habe immmer eines der Projekt TEILE geöffnet und nich das gesamte Projekt
Deswegen vielen vielen vielen vielen vielen vielen vielen vielen vielen vielen vielen vielen vielen vielen vielen vielen vielen vielen vielen Dank dafür!!
Mfg Ferd
Hi Ferd,
sehr sehr sehr sehr sehr sehr sehr sehr viel geholfen, denn
ich Idiot habe immmer eines der Projekt TEILE geöffnet und
nich das gesamte Projekt
aha, klar. Die Regel lautet: Wenn Du in Delphi eine „.pas“-Datei öffnest (oder eine „.txt“-Datei oder eine „.inc“-Datei etc., was ja auch geht), dann wird sie in den Delphi-Editor eingeladen, wobei das aktuelle Projekt beibehalten wird. Ist überhaupt kein Projekt da, weil Du etwa auf eine pas-Datei doppelgeklickt hast und die Dateiendung „pas“ mit Delphi verknüpft ist, dann legt Delphi immer selbsttätig ein neues „leeres“ Projekt an. Bei F9-Druck wird dann witzloserweise dieses Leer-Projekt gestartet, ohne daß die pas-Datei überhaupt irgendwie beachtet wird. Eine pas-Datei als solche kann allerdings auch gar nicht „gestartet“ werden. Sie erfüllt ihren Zweck nur als Teil des/eines Projekts, in das sie eingebunden ist.
Gruß
Martin